Output dc1723bb35e10658d035e6e5863e36e5e90e63c6e1cc180fc4c8cb9744366f2a:1

value
236357
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ac10fff2fa90e2ae79ac1b22834c1ca0a80c28e9 OP_EQUAL
address
3HNpWhsWuXqETzubNQfJ6GsdS89T1kyXig
transaction
dc1723bb35e10658d035e6e5863e36e5e90e63c6e1cc180fc4c8cb9744366f2a
confirmations
275689
spent
true